黄色网页视频 I 影音先锋日日狠狠久久 I 秋霞午夜毛片 I 秋霞一二三区 I 国产成人片无码视频 I 国产 精品 自在自线 I av免费观看网站 I 日本精品久久久久中文字幕5 I 91看视频 I 看全色黄大色黄女片18 I 精品不卡一区 I 亚洲最新精品 I 欧美 激情 在线 I 人妻少妇精品久久 I 国产99视频精品免费专区 I 欧美影院 I 欧美精品在欧美一区二区少妇 I av大片网站 I 国产精品黄色片 I 888久久 I 狠狠干最新 I 看看黄色一级片 I 黄色精品久久 I 三级av在线 I 69色综合 I 国产日韩欧美91 I 亚洲精品偷拍 I 激情小说亚洲图片 I 久久国产视频精品 I 国产综合精品一区二区三区 I 色婷婷国产 I 最新成人av在线 I 国产私拍精品 I 日韩成人影音 I 日日夜夜天天综合

擁有Python標(biāo)簽的文章
Python

Python考拉茲猜想輸出序列代碼實(shí)踐

考拉茲猜想(英語(yǔ):Collatzconjecture),是指對(duì)于每一個(gè)正整數(shù),如果它是奇數(shù),則對(duì)它乘3再加1,如果它是偶數(shù),則對(duì)它除以2,如此循環(huán),最終都能夠得到1。(摘自Wiki)首先編寫(xiě)一個(gè)collatz()函數(shù)判定參數(shù)(number)奇偶,如果是偶數(shù)則返回number//2;如果是奇數(shù)則返回3*number+1然后用戶(hù)輸入一個(gè)正整數(shù)后,對(duì)這個(gè)數(shù)反復(fù)調(diào)用collatz(),直至打印出1程序如下:defcollatz(number):res=number

系統(tǒng) 2019-09-27 17:47:49 2666

Python

python進(jìn)程、線程

為什么編程的時(shí)候要使用進(jìn)程、線程、協(xié)程?使用它們是為了進(jìn)行多并發(fā)編程。那么為什么要進(jìn)行多并發(fā)編程?因?yàn)槎嗖l(fā)編程可以減少程序運(yùn)行的時(shí)間,讓用戶(hù)獲得更好的體驗(yàn)。1.進(jìn)程概念:操作系統(tǒng)執(zhí)行程序分配存儲(chǔ)空間的最小單位。一個(gè)CPU只能同時(shí)處理一個(gè)進(jìn)程。python實(shí)現(xiàn)多進(jìn)程,使用multiprocessing模塊的Process類(lèi)來(lái)創(chuàng)建進(jìn)程。具體代碼如下:frommultiprocessingimportProcessfromosimportgetpidimpor

系統(tǒng) 2019-09-27 17:52:02 2665

Python

在python中用print()輸出多個(gè)格式化參數(shù)的方法

不廢話(huà),直接貼代碼:disroot=math.sqrt(deta)root1=(-b+disroot)/(2*a)root2=(-b-disroot)/(2*a)print("有兩個(gè)不同的解:%.2f,%.2f"%root1,%root2)這是最初寫(xiě)的print()代碼,不過(guò)運(yùn)行時(shí)總提示TypeError后來(lái)上網(wǎng)查了好多資料,發(fā)現(xiàn)格式根本不是這樣子的,是我想當(dāng)然了disroot=math.sqrt(deta)root1=(-b+disroot)/(2*a)

系統(tǒng) 2019-09-27 17:51:21 2664

Python

在Python中獲取操作系統(tǒng)的進(jìn)程信息

本文主要介紹在Python中使用psutil獲取系統(tǒng)的進(jìn)程信息。1概述psutil是Python的一個(gè)進(jìn)程和系統(tǒng)工具集模塊,通過(guò)使用psutil,我們可以在Python中獲取操作系統(tǒng)中進(jìn)程的相關(guān)信息。本文中使用的rpm包為:python2-psutil.x86_64,該rpm包定義如下:python2-psutil.x86_64:AprocessandsystemutilitiesmoduleforPython2代碼示例下面給出一個(gè)示例程序,該程序有兩個(gè)功

系統(tǒng) 2019-09-27 17:47:07 2664

Python

Python GIL、CPU密集型、IO密集型

PythonGIL(GlobalInterpreterLock(全局解釋器鎖))1:進(jìn)程里面多個(gè)線程,線程共享A=102:Python解釋器,A改完值之后會(huì)傳回進(jìn)程容器,為了防止A和B同時(shí)修改A的值引起的錯(cuò)誤,加入鎖,能保證A修改時(shí),B和C不能修改3:通過(guò)C語(yǔ)言調(diào)用底層命令與操作系統(tǒng)進(jìn)行交互,然后OS再和硬件進(jìn)行交互什么是CPU密集型、IO密集型IO密集型(I/Obound):指的是系統(tǒng)的CPU性能相對(duì)硬盤(pán)、內(nèi)存要好很多,此時(shí),系統(tǒng)運(yùn)作,大部分狀況是CPU

系統(tǒng) 2019-09-27 17:55:32 2663

Python

Python隨機(jī)生成一個(gè)6位的驗(yàn)證碼代碼分享

1.生成源碼復(fù)制代碼代碼如下:#-*-coding:utf-8-*-importrandomdefgenerate_verification_code():'''隨機(jī)生成6位的驗(yàn)證碼'''code_list=[]foriinrange(10):#0-9數(shù)字code_list.append(str(i))foriinrange(65,91):#A-Zcode_list.append(chr(i))foriinrange(97,123):#a-zcode_li

系統(tǒng) 2019-09-27 17:51:21 2663

Python

Python爬蟲(chóng)入門(mén)【21】: 知乎網(wǎng)全站用戶(hù)爬蟲(chóng) scrapy

全站爬蟲(chóng)有時(shí)候做起來(lái)其實(shí)比較容易,因?yàn)橐?guī)則相對(duì)容易建立起來(lái),只需要做好反爬就可以了,今天咱們爬取知乎。繼續(xù)使用scrapy當(dāng)然對(duì)于這個(gè)小需求來(lái)說(shuō),使用scrapy確實(shí)用了牛刀,不過(guò)畢竟這個(gè)系列到這個(gè)階段需要不斷使用scrapy進(jìn)行過(guò)度,so,我寫(xiě)了一會(huì)就寫(xiě)完了。你第一步找一個(gè)爬取種子,算作爬蟲(chóng)入口https://www.zhihu.com/people/zhang-jia-wei/following我們需要的信息如下,所有的框圖都是我們需要的信息。獲取用戶(hù)

系統(tǒng) 2019-09-27 17:55:40 2662

Python

python報(bào)錯(cuò):IndentationError:unindent does

這個(gè)錯(cuò)誤為縮進(jìn)匹配錯(cuò)誤,出現(xiàn)這個(gè)錯(cuò)誤說(shuō)明你的縮進(jìn)有問(wèn)題。但有時(shí)候我們仔細(xì)檢查后發(fā)現(xiàn),縮進(jìn)沒(méi)問(wèn)題啊?怎么還是錯(cuò)的呢?這時(shí)應(yīng)該考慮,你是否將空格(space)和制表符(Tab)混用了。為了迫使程序員養(yǎng)成良好的寫(xiě)作風(fēng)格,在python3中,是不支持空格和Tab鍵混用的。那出現(xiàn)這種情況該怎么解決呢?一般來(lái)說(shuō),無(wú)論你使用的是EditPlus還是Notepad++還是其他的工具,里面都會(huì)有一個(gè)功能:顯示空格和制表符。這里以Editplus為例,其他工具的操作也是類(lèi)似的

系統(tǒng) 2019-09-27 17:54:05 2659

Python

Python小程序(7)輸出國(guó)際象棋盤(pán)

思路:1.國(guó)際象棋盤(pán)如圖1,是8行8列,程序設(shè)i為行,遍歷1到8,j為列,也遍歷1到82.發(fā)現(xiàn)奇數(shù)行是白格開(kāi)始,偶數(shù)行是黑格開(kāi)始,故在開(kāi)始每一行畫(huà)星號(hào)時(shí)進(jìn)行一個(gè)判斷,是先畫(huà)星號(hào)還是先畫(huà)黑格3.在遍歷完每一行后要輸出一個(gè)回車(chē),4.程序結(jié)果圖如圖2圖1#輸出國(guó)際象棋棋盤(pán)8*8foriinrange(1,9):#i是列j是行forjinrange(1,9):ifi%2==1:print('*',end='')#每一行不能輸出空格ifi%2==0:print('*

系統(tǒng) 2019-09-27 17:53:09 2658

Python

【語(yǔ)音識(shí)別】語(yǔ)音端點(diǎn)檢測(cè)及Python實(shí)現(xiàn)

【語(yǔ)音識(shí)別】語(yǔ)音端點(diǎn)檢測(cè)及Python實(shí)現(xiàn)一、語(yǔ)音信號(hào)的分幀處理二、端點(diǎn)檢測(cè)方法2.1、短時(shí)能量2.2、短時(shí)過(guò)零率三、Python實(shí)現(xiàn)從接收的語(yǔ)音信號(hào)中準(zhǔn)確檢測(cè)出人聲開(kāi)始和結(jié)束的端點(diǎn)是進(jìn)行語(yǔ)音識(shí)別的前提。本博文介紹基于短時(shí)過(guò)零率和短時(shí)能量的基本語(yǔ)音端點(diǎn)檢測(cè)方法及Python實(shí)現(xiàn)。如圖所示為語(yǔ)音信號(hào),紅色方框內(nèi)為人聲:一、語(yǔ)音信號(hào)的分幀處理語(yǔ)音信號(hào)是時(shí)序信號(hào),其具有長(zhǎng)時(shí)隨機(jī)性和短時(shí)平穩(wěn)性。長(zhǎng)時(shí)隨機(jī)性指語(yǔ)音信號(hào)隨時(shí)間變化是一個(gè)隨機(jī)過(guò)程,短時(shí)平穩(wěn)性指在短時(shí)間內(nèi)其

系統(tǒng) 2019-09-27 17:55:51 2657

Python

python:模塊的導(dǎo)入,及重新導(dǎo)入

一、模塊定義在Python中,一個(gè).py文件就稱(chēng)之為一個(gè)模塊。種類(lèi)內(nèi)置標(biāo)準(zhǔn)模塊、第三方開(kāi)源模塊、自定義模塊導(dǎo)入模塊方法1:importxxx方法2:fromxxximportyyy#導(dǎo)入xxx模塊中的yyy方法方法3:fromxxximport*#導(dǎo)入xxx模塊中的所有可使用的方法2、自定義模塊的導(dǎo)入與重新導(dǎo)入自定義模塊自定義模塊,就是創(chuàng)建了一個(gè).py文件,就可以稱(chēng)之為模塊,可以在另一個(gè)程序里導(dǎo)入。自定義模塊的導(dǎo)入自定義模塊的導(dǎo)入與其他模塊的導(dǎo)入的方法相同

系統(tǒng) 2019-09-27 17:49:47 2657

Python

Python中每次處理一個(gè)字符的5種方法

目的對(duì)字符串的每個(gè)字符進(jìn)行處理,其實(shí)每個(gè)字符(Char)就是一個(gè)長(zhǎng)度為1的字符串。方法1.使用內(nèi)建函數(shù)list()復(fù)制代碼代碼如下:>>>A_string='Python'>>>char_list=list(A_string)>>>char_list['P','y','t','h','o','n']2.使用for語(yǔ)句對(duì)字符串進(jìn)行遍歷復(fù)制代碼代碼如下:>>>forcinA_string:c.upper()'P''Y''T''H''O''N'3.列表解析復(fù)制代

系統(tǒng) 2019-09-27 17:38:01 2657

Python

python數(shù)據(jù)歸一化及三種方法詳解

數(shù)據(jù)標(biāo)準(zhǔn)化(歸一化)處理是數(shù)據(jù)挖掘的一項(xiàng)基礎(chǔ)工作,不同評(píng)價(jià)指標(biāo)往往具有不同的量綱和量綱單位,這樣的情況會(huì)影響到數(shù)據(jù)分析的結(jié)果,為了消除指標(biāo)之間的量綱影響,需要進(jìn)行數(shù)據(jù)標(biāo)準(zhǔn)化處理,以解決數(shù)據(jù)指標(biāo)之間的可比性。原始數(shù)據(jù)經(jīng)過(guò)數(shù)據(jù)標(biāo)準(zhǔn)化處理后,各指標(biāo)處于同一數(shù)量級(jí),適合進(jìn)行綜合對(duì)比評(píng)價(jià)。以下是三種常用的歸一化方法:min-max標(biāo)準(zhǔn)化(Min-MaxNormalization)也稱(chēng)為離差標(biāo)準(zhǔn)化,是對(duì)原始數(shù)據(jù)的線性變換,使結(jié)果值映射到[0,1]之間。轉(zhuǎn)換函數(shù)如下:其

系統(tǒng) 2019-09-27 17:50:07 2656

Python

Python多維/嵌套字典數(shù)據(jù)無(wú)限遍歷的實(shí)現(xiàn)

最近拾回Django學(xué)習(xí),實(shí)例練習(xí)中遇到了對(duì)多維字典類(lèi)型數(shù)據(jù)的遍歷操作問(wèn)題,Google查詢(xún)沒(méi)有相關(guān)資料…畢竟是新手,到自己動(dòng)手時(shí)發(fā)現(xiàn)并非想象中簡(jiǎn)單,頗有兩次曲折才最終實(shí)現(xiàn)效果,將過(guò)程記錄下來(lái)希望對(duì)大家有用。實(shí)例數(shù)據(jù)(多重嵌套):person={"male":{"name":"Shawn"},"female":{"name":"Betty","age":23},"children":{"name":{"first_name":"李","last_name"

系統(tǒng) 2019-09-27 17:37:38 2656

Python

python networkx 根據(jù)圖的權(quán)重畫(huà)圖實(shí)現(xiàn)

首先輸入邊和邊的權(quán)重,隨后畫(huà)出節(jié)點(diǎn)位置,根據(jù)權(quán)重大小劃分實(shí)邊和虛邊#coding:utf-8#!/usr/bin/envpython"""AnexampleusingGraphasaweightednetwork."""__author__="""AricHagberg(hagberg@lanl.gov)"""try:importmatplotlib.pyplotaspltexcept:raiseimportnetworkxasnxG=nx.Graph()

系統(tǒng) 2019-09-27 17:56:04 2655